How to schedule a screen recording



Start Recording at a Specific Time on a Daily/Weekly schedule

If you use the scheduled recording function of Bandicam, you can automatically start recording "at a specific time on a daily/weekly schedule" or "with the most recently used recording mode." This function is available only when Bandicam is running. If you want to use the scheduled recording function even when Bandicam is not running, use Windows Task Scheduler and the command-line parameters of Bandicam.

Follow the steps below to use scheduled recording at a specific time on a daily/weekly schedule:

  1. Click on the "Scheduled Recording" icon, and click the "Add" button.
    (Up to 100 scheduled recordings possible)

  2. Enter the start and end time for the recording (select “One time,” “Daily” or “Weekly”)

    1. Name: This option allows you to enter the schedule name.
    2. Active: This option allows you to enable or disable the scheduled recording.
    3. Repeat: This option allows you to choose the repeat option (One time, Daily, Weekly).
    4. Start time: This option allows you to set the start time of the scheduled recording.
    5. End time: This option allows you to set the end time of the scheduled recording.
    6. Duration: This option allows you to set the duration of the scheduled recording.
    7. Recording target: This option allows you to select the recording method for scheduled recording.
      • (Do not change): The scheduled recording will begin according to the most recently used recording mode. If you want to record your webcam or only audio at a specific time, set the start/end time of the scheduled recording, and choose this option.
      • Fullscreen: The recording will begin with the full screen recording mode.
      • Rectangle on a screen: The recording will begin with the rectangle screen recording mode.
    8. After recording: This function allows you to configure settings (Do nothing, Exit Bandicam, Shutdown your computer) upon completion of the scheduled recording.

How to schedule a webcam recording

If you use Bandicam, you can record external video devices such as a Webcam, Xbox, Smartphone, IPTV, Capture card, etc.

Follow the steps below to record your webcam at a specific time:

  • Step 1: Start Bandicam, and choose 'Device Recording Mode' by clicking on the Webcam/HDMI icon.
  • Step 2: Click on the 'Scheduled Recording' icon, set the start/end time for the scheduled recording, and choose the (Do not change) option.
  • Note: After setting, do not close the Bandicam window. Scheduled recording only works when Bandicam is running.

How to schedule an audio recording

Schedule recording audio follows the same method as recording webcam, as introduced above. To schedule an audio recording, start Bandicam, choose 'Audio only Recording Mode,' and select the (Do not change) option in the Scheduled Recording settings.

Precautions to take when using Scheduled Recording

  1. The scheduled recording function is available only when Bandicam is running. To start recording even if Bandicam is not running, please use the command-line parameters of Bandicam (/record, /stop, /shutdown) and Windows Task Scheduler.
  2. Select the "Never" option in the Power & sleep settingsview if you want to record a computer for a long period of time.
  3. The scheduled recording function will not work on a remote computer when the remote connection is lost.
  4. The scheduled recording function will not work when a certain program blocks Bandicam. If you don't use a microphone, please uncheck the Record soundview option.
  5. To always check the recording status of Bandicam, add the Bandicam icon to the system tray (notification area)view.
